NEW HAMPSHIRE VETERANS CEMETERY ASSOCIATION INC, founded in 2000, is a small nonprofit in the Mutual Benefit sector that reported $571K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Revenue surged 31%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$298K, a strong 52% operating margin.

Mission

TO ASSIST NH IN MAINTAINING A DIGNIFIED RESTING PLACE TO HONOR VETERANS AND ELIGIBLE DEPENDENTS.
